I applied through college or university. I interviewed at Dr. Reddy's in Oct 2020
Interview
Had a Multiple Choice Questions test followed by a Group Discussion and then a Personnel Interview and all the questions asked in all three rounds were were technical. My CV was also not discussed in the PI but just core chemical engineering questions.
I applied through college or university. The process took 3 days. I interviewed at Dr. Reddy's
Interview
Technical round-It was based on core concepts. Be thorough with them and industrial applications, It also included CV grilling which revolved around my projects and internships. Then I had a HR interview which was more about general questions , interests strengths and weakness.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Mechanical core concepts, mainly thermodynamics and fluid mechanics.
I applied through college or university. The process took 1 week. I interviewed at Dr. Reddy's (Kānpur, Uttar Pradesh) in Aug 2021
Interview
The interview consisted of one round for the internship position, featuring a few basic puzzle questions and verbal technical questions to assess problem-solving skills and fundamental technical knowledge. Difficulty level was moderate.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
They asked: "You have 8 balls, one of which is heavier. Using a balance scale only twice, how do you find the heavier ball?"
